On 5/6/19 3:24 PM, Alex McKeever wrote:
> I’m unable to run more recent builds (4-20-19 fails to install bootloader,
> 4-24-2019 fails to find the archive keyring udeb (it is not on the CD image,
> and refuses to load it from USB).

Okay, I'm going to remove 2019-04-24 because people seem to ignore the
note 00-IMAGES_BROKEN at the top. The images from 2019-04-24 are known
to be broken and should therefore not be used. They were never announced
and just uploaded for testing purposes. I am going to delete them now.

Just don't use any of the snapshot images (the ones with a date) but the
one listed the 10.0 directory:

> https://cdimage.debian.org/cdimage/ports/10.0/powerpc/iso-cd/

> I’ve had luck with the build in the /10.0 directory of the ports archive and
> using the 3.13 kernel as stated before extracted from an old install of Ubuntu
> 14.04, although the 3 series kernel only works with radeonfb as radeon is broken
> (bad colors). The 4 series kernel doesn’t work at all (even using radeonfb) with
> the computer outputting nothing after initial boot after everything is installed.

You should probably boot the machine with "nomodeset" on the command line. Also,
it would be help if we knew the exact model number so we know what kind of graphics
hardware is used.

> My /etc/apt/sources.list looks like this
> 
> deb http://ports.debian.org/debian-ports sid main unstable experimental

This is not how a valid sources list looks like, the syntax is wrong and
therefore cannot work.

A proper sources.list looks like this:

# binary default
deb http://ftp.ports.debian.org/debian-ports/ unstable main
deb http://incoming.ports.debian.org/buildd/ unstable main
deb http://ftp.ports.debian.org/debian-ports/ unreleased main

# source
deb-src http://ftp.debian.org/debian/ unstable main
deb-src http://incoming.debian.org/debian-buildd/ buildd-unstable main

> The problem is it’s taking hours to verify!

No, the problem is your sources.list is broken :).
